WHAT ARE CORE COURSES?
CORE COURSES (up to 15 Credits)

All students are required to complete core courses from a variety of fields in the social sciences. At the introductory level, these are designed to provide background and context.  In upper level (advanced) core courses, students have the opportunity to develop more specialized knowledge in a number of fields/disciplines.  Core courses are not designed to be area specific but rather to present cross-regional connections and thematic depth. 
 

   Core courses include:

• Courses that provide political and historical context (3 credits);
• Courses that provide geographic/cultural/social context (3 credits);
• Advanced topical courses (9 credits);
